[APP] UR Shortcut: Create a remote shortcut for Unified Remote in a non-launcher

Disclaimer: I'm in no way associated with Unified Remote. This app is a workaround for an annoying app in Unified Remote, that's it.
Unified Remote is an app that allows you to control various PC programs from your Android device. It has a built-in feature to allow you to create shortcut directly to specific remotes instead of opening the app and clicking your way through the menu, however this system is flawed in that it only works on browser. Try to add such a shortcut to e.g. WidgetLocker, and it will simply add it back in the launcher instead.
As of the latest update, they "accidentally" fixed this by adding a URI Writer tool to create NFC tags. It's possible to use this tool without an NFC tag and launch remotes that way.
I've written an extensive tutorial on how this works and how you can do without this app it here: http://www.pocketables.com/2012/07/...ote-shortcuts-in-non-launchers-heres-how.html
However, if you prefer a simpler solution, I created this app to do that. What it does is give you access to the URI Writer and allows you to configure the app itself to be a shortcut to a single remote. That means that once configured, opening the app means you're opening the remote you configured it to link to.
Warning: This app is designed to work with the full paid version of Unified Remote. The intent used to launch the URI Writer references it being the paid app, so that's the part that probably won't work with the free version. UR is a great app that is worth the money, so I decided not to spend time on making it compatible with the free version. If you like UR enough to need this app, you like it enough to pay for it.

i had posted this information on the main 'rooted fire hd 10 7th generation' thread already but thought it was quite useful regarding nova launcher, playstore and using a child profle:
if you want to use use widgets with nova launcher, just convert nova to a system app. the easiest way i found to achieve this is using the link2sd app.
to use google playstore in a different user profile (e.g. parent profile with child restrictions, as i don't like the freetime child profile) you can also convert playstore to a system app (and clear dalvik dalvik cache,also with link2sd). it showed up in the fire launcher on the other profile right after a reboot. just needed to log in again.
maybe you can use it on a freetime profile as well like that (launch it from GoToApp), but i won't try it out now.

Once I got root I put adaway, titanium backup, modded pandora. I also put on the viperaudio. Can do that by adding busybox via https://play.google.com/store/apps/details?id=ru.meefik.busybox&hl=en
and you'll also need to use something to set selinux to passive for viper to work. I did this by installing Kernal Auditor https://play.google.com/store/apps/details?id=com.grarak.kerneladiutor&hl=en
I used Kernel Adiutor to emulate init.d and used the below script and it works to make it permissive on boot and viper driver shows enabled to confirm it
#!/system/bin/sh
setenforce 0
